1. Sobelman's Pub & Grill — Milwaukee, WI

DAMN, this Bloody Mary looks like it could casually feed an entire family.

Sobelman's dishes out its Bloody Marys in gallon-sized jars.

The “Chicken Fried Bloody Beast” costs $50 a pop, and looks well worth the investment, in my opinion.

5. Cookshop — New York, New York

Cookshop not only has a delish (and trendy AF) brunch spread, but it also has a v. impressive Bloody Mary menu all of its own, too.

When it comes to decision time, you'll have the toughest time choosing between the “Kale Mary,” or the BLT Mary. If you're a classic kinda chick, stick to the Classic Mary.
